138. Solving a chemistry problem

To determine the content of the acid violet dye in the Rainbow ink, standard solutions were prepared: 0.50 1.00 2.00 3.00 cm3 of a standard dye solution (T = 0.0003) was placed in volumetric flasks with a capacity of 100.0 cm3, brought to distilled water, measured the optical density and obtained the following data:
V, cm3 0.50 1.00 2.00 3.00
A 0.07 0.12 0.23 0.35
A sample of the analyzed ink solution with a volume of 0.004 cm3 was placed on chromatographic paper. After separation into red and violet components, the zone of the acid violet dye was cut out, extracted, diluted in a volumetric flask with a capacity of 50.0 cm3, and the optical density of the resulting solution was measured. Determine the concentration (mg / cm3) of the dye in the test solution if the optical density Ax = 0.19.
